Rapid adiabatic preparation of injective PEPS and Gibbs states

Abstract

We propose a quantum algorithm for many-body state preparation. It is especially suited for injective PEPS and thermal states of local commuting Hamiltonians on a lattice. We show that for a uniform gap and sufficiently smooth paths, an adiabatic runtime and circuit depth of O(polylogN)O(\operatorname{polylog}N) can be achieved for O(N)O(N) spins. This is an almost exponential improvement over previous bounds. The total number of elementary gates scales as O(NpolylogN)O(N\operatorname{polylog}N). This is also faster than the best known upper bound of O(N2)O(N^2) on the mixing times of Monte Carlo Markov chain algorithms for sampling classical systems in thermal equilibrium.
